What is Xanax?
Xanax (generic name: alprazolam) is a medication belonging to the benzodiazepine class. It is mainly recommended for the management of stress and anxiety conditions, especially generalized anxiety condition (GAD) and panic attack. Xanax works by impacting the brain's neurotransmitters, causing a calming effect that eases sensations of stress and anxiety.
How Does Xanax Work?
Xanax functions by enhancing the impacts of a neurotransmitter called g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A). GABA is accountable for hindering brain activity, which can reduce sensations of anxiety and promote relaxation. By binding to GABA receptors, Xanax increases GABA's relaxing impacts, making it reliable in treating severe anxiety signs.

Utilizes of Xanax
Xanax is mostly made use of for the following purposes:
- Generalized Anxiety Disorder (GAD): It works for individuals experiencing persistent stress and anxiety.
- Panic Disorder: Xanax is particularly helpful for those who experience unforeseen anxiety attack.
- Short-term Management: It may be prescribed for short-term use to handle acute anxiety episodes.
- Sleeping disorders: In certain cases, Xanax is also used for short-term management of insomnia due to its sedative properties.

Adverse Effects and Risks
While Xanax can be highly efficient, it is necessary to know prospective negative effects and threats related to its use:
- Drowsiness: Many users experience sedation, which can impact everyday activities.
- Dizziness: Dizziness or lightheadedness might happen, particularly when standing up rapidly.
- Dependence: Long-term use can lead to physical and psychological dependence.
- Withdrawal Symptoms: Discontinuing Xanax abruptly can trigger withdrawal signs, consisting of anxiety, seizures, and sleeping disorders.

Crucial Considerations
- Consult a Healthcare Professional: Before beginning Xanax, people should consult a health care supplier to discuss their specific condition and case history.
- Follow Dosage Instructions: It is essential to take Xanax precisely as recommended to reduce the risk of side effects and dependency.
- Avoid Alcohol: Alcohol can enhance the sedative results of Xanax and increase the threat of unfavorable reactions.
- Steady Discontinuation: If terminating Xanax, it needs to be done slowly under medical supervision to avoid withdrawal signs.
